GoTo has an employee rating of 3.7 out of 5 stars, based on 1,407 company reviews on Glassdoor which indicates that most employees have a good working experience there. The GoTo employee rating is in line with the average (within 1 standard deviation) for employers within the Informationstechnologie industry (3.9 stars).

Cons

Terrible management/leadership, stay far away!! Since I started working at LMI 4 years ago, I went through 7 rounds of layoffs. It got so bad that they stopped announcing layoffs to employees because moral was so low. As others have said, company just feels super bloated with terrible middle managers who don’t know how to run a successful company. All the smart people have left the company by now. They pretend to be innovative but in reality that is the farthest thing from the truth. There are so many barriers to being innovative & its not in the DNA of the company, which was really frustrating for those who actually wanted to make a difference. I think another problem is that management looks down on their employees and doesn’t value their opinion. LMI is also in the business of buying companies and cutting costs by outsourcing engineering from expensive areas like California to Germany and eventually Budapest. Look at what happened to GoToMeeting, the flagship product. Moved from San Francisco to Germany with the goal of eventually being moved to Budapest. The company does a terrible job of recognizing talent & it often feels like those who bark loudest get promoted, not those who actually deserve it. My manager had no idea what was going on & did not know what anyone was working on. I never got promoted in my time at LMI. My previous boss had put me up for promotion but then he quit, and though my Director had assured me that I would still get promoted that never happened. When I quit he tried to tell me that if I stuck around I would get promoted, but it was too late at that point. It was a toxic work environment where most people hated their job and where there just to receive their paycheck or because they were tied down due to visa issues. There was no sense of community or life outside of work.
